JS操作Vue页面组件DOM与社交版应用中的效率探讨
随着前端技术的不断发展,Vue框架以其高效灵活的特性受到了广大开发者的喜爱。在实际应用中,我们经常需要利用JavaScript(JS)来操作Vue组件的DOM元素,特别是在社交版应用开发中,如何高效地做到这一点显得尤为关键。本文将深入探讨这一话题,带您理解如何通过JS操作Vue当前页面的所有组件的DOM,并确保在社交版应用中实现高效率。
一、前言
在Vue框架中,组件是构建用户界面的基础单元。通过组件,我们可以将界面逻辑和功能模块化,而JavaScript则是我们与这些组件交互的重要桥梁。在社交版应用中,我们常常需要实时响应用户的操作,这时候就需要快速准确地通过JS操作Vue组件的DOM。
二、JS操作Vue组件DOM的基本原理
在Vue中,我们可以通过多种方式使用JS来操作DOM。Vue提供了许多指令和方法来简化这一过程,如v-bind
、v-on
等。同时,我们还可以利用Vue的生命周期钩子函数,在特定的时机对DOM进行操作。此外,Vue的响应式系统也确保了我们对DOM的操作是高效且安全的。
三、社交版应用中高效操作DOM的策略
在社交版应用中,高效操作DOM对于提供良好的用户体验至关重要。以下是一些策略和建议:
- 合理组织组件结构:良好的组件结构能够减少不必要的DOM操作。我们应该尽量使用可复用的组件,并避免过多的嵌套和重复。
- 利用Vue的内置功能:Vue提供了许多内置的功能和指令来简化DOM操作。我们应该充分利用这些功能,而不是直接操作DOM。
- 避免频繁操作DOM:频繁的操作会导致性能下降。我们应该尽可能地减少DOM操作的次数,通过数据驱动的方式更新界面。
- 利用虚拟DOM技术:Vue使用虚拟DOM技术来提高性能。我们应该理解并合理利用这一技术,避免直接操作真实的DOM。
四、案例分析
假设我们在开发一个社交应用中的评论区功能。用户发表评论后,我们需要实时显示这些评论。这时,我们可以通过Vue的数据绑定功能,将评论数据绑定到界面上,而不是直接操作DOM。这样,当数据发生变化时,界面会自动更新,大大提高了效率和性能。
五、注意事项与总结
在利用JS操作Vue组件的DOM时,我们需要确保操作的效率和安全性。我们应该充分利用Vue提供的工具和功能,避免直接操作DOM带来的性能问题。同时,我们也要警惕各种诱惑,如过度优化和滥用技巧,确保代码的可读性和可维护性。
总的来说,通过理解Vue的工作原理和合理利用其提供的工具,我们可以高效地在社交版应用中通过JS操作Vue组件的DOM。在这个过程中,我们需要保持对技术发展的关注,不断学习新的方法和技巧,以提高我们的开发效率和质量。
转载请注明来自伯仲ERP,本文标题:《js能操作vue当前页面所有组件的dom吗_确保效率讲明:社交版97.11》
还没有评论,来说两句吧...